The 55W would be the bulb rating, but if it can take take a 55 W bulb then it will be able to handle the HID kit. Since it sounds like you already have a kit then yes it will be plug in play.

The temp is personal preference but the higher you go the less lumens the bulb puts out so it won't be as bright.
